You can easily insert a check mark (also known as a "tick mark") in Word, Outlook, Excel, or PowerPoint. These marks are static symbols. If you're looking for an interactive check box that you can click to check or uncheck, see: Add a check box or option button (Excel) or Make a checklist in Word. To add a drop-down list to a Word document, go to Options > Customize Ribbon and enable the Developer tab. Open the Developer tab and click the "Drop-Down List Content Control" button to insert a drop-down button. You can customize the drop-down box by clicking "Properties." Jul 20, 2021 · Click and drag the mouse to select the items you want to include in the checklist. You can also create just one checklist item first. And then, to add new items, place the cursor at the end of the first checklist item. Hit Return, and the next line will automatically have a check box. Adjust Microsoft Word's Automatic List Indent Every Word list comes with an automatic indent. Depending on the visual look you want, you may want to adjust the space. Double-click any number in the list to select all of the numbers in the list. Right-click the selection and choose Adjust List Indents from the context menu. It is not a matter of the CheckBox not working on OneDrive, but rather that it does not work in the browser version of Word. If they have the desktop version of Word (2010 or later), it will work.
